Vascular Endothelial Function And Insulin Resistance In Patients With Obstructive Sleep Apnea-Hypopnea Syndrome

Objectives: By measuring fasting serum insulin level and endothelium-dependent brachial artery dilation (flow-mediated dilation, FMD),to investigate the impacts of obstructive sleep apnea-hypopnea syndrome (OSAHS) on insulin resistance, artery dilating function and their relationship. To study the pathologic and physiological changes of endocrine as well as cardiovascular system,and their mechanism in the cases of OSAHS.Methods: Twenty patients with moderate or severe OSAHS(AMI>20/h) and twenty non-OSAHS controls were included in this study. The brachial artery baseline diameter(d1) and reactive hyperemia diameter (d2) were measured in all subjects. FMD was defined as the percentage change in diameter between baseline and reactive hyperemia ( (d2-d1)/d1 × 100% ) .Venous blood was sampled in the fasting state and plasma glucose was measured by glucose oxidase method,serum insulin level was measured by radioimmunoassay, insulin resistance was assessed by Homeostasis Model Assessment(HOMA) method. Data were processed by t-test statistically and the relationship among serum insulin resistance , FMD and sleep parameters were analyzed.Results: OSAHS patients had lower FMD compared with non-OSAHS controls(5. 9±1. 46% vs 10 ± 1.96%, p< 0. 05) ;OSAHS patients had higher HOMA-IR compared with non-OSAHS controls (1. 2725 ± 0. 6760 vs 0.4696 ± 0. 3314,p < 0.05).In OSAHS patients, fasting serum insulin levelcorrelated positively with AHI, ODI, BMI (r=0. 6257 , 0.5722, 0.6887, respectively , p<0. 05), negatively with FMD(r=-0. 4909, p<0. 05) ; HOMA-IR correlated positively with AHI,ODI,BMI (r= 0.6066 , 0.5804 , 0. 6215, respectively ;p<0. 05), negatively with FMD ( r=-0. 4448, p< 0. 05) ; FMD correlated negatively with AHI (r=-0.4742,p < 0.05). Other associations were not observed.Conclusions:In the patients with OSAHS,insulin resistance, lower insulin bioactivity and impaired endothelial function was existed. Correlation and interaction between insulin resistance and endothelial dysfunction was confirmed.
